Old Dominion Freight Line Snapshot
Headquarters: Thomasville, North Carolina, U.S.
Number of employees: 20,591
Public or private: Public
Business model: B2B
Website: https://www.odfl.com

DT Initiative 3: Modernizing Dock Yard Management
What the company is doing
Old Dominion Freight Line implements advanced systems for managing freight movement within its service centers, including barcode/RFID scanning and tablet-based solutions. This involves deploying technology to track freight status, take real-time photos, and optimize loading processes at the dock. The goal is to reduce handling times and minimize claims.

DT Initiative 4: Piloting AI for Load Planning
What the company is doing
Old Dominion Freight Line pilots Artificial Intelligence tools to optimize load planning and cube utilization within trailers. This initiative uses machine learning models to analyze freight characteristics, weight, and dimensions. The goal is to maximize trailer space, reduce damage, and enhance operational efficiency.
